Is there a date for toy-makers to advertise their products or are 100% of Ep 7 toys supposed to be sold blind to lines of people that theoretically don't have any idea what they're about to purchase?
The date for announcing Force Awakens merch is Friday, September 4. The blind selling to lines of people is a result of the fact that retailers would prefer to have as little time as possible elapse between the announcement and the cash register.
